VC-DDC Kupwara, DC lay foundation stone of road in Lolab

Kupwara, June 12: Vice Chairman, District Development Council (VC-DDC) Kupwara Haji Farooq Ahmad Mir and Deputy Commissioner (DC) Kupwara Dr Doifode Sagar Dattatray on Monday laid a foundation stone of a link road project at Kuligam Lolab of Kupwara district.
Sub Divisional Magistrate (SDM) Lolab, Executive Engineer R&B, BDO Wavoora, BDC Chairperson Wavoora, PRIs and the people were present at the occasion. The construction of the link road is approved under the NABARD scheme and will involve a cost of Rs 688.94 lakh. The road will facilitate connectivity to several villages including Kandhar, Shalpora, Cheepora, Changdi Ahanger Mohalla and Kraldub.
Speaking on the occasion, the DC said the Kupwara district, especially Lolab sub-division, has witnessed better road connectivity during the past few years. He said the district administration is committed for the overall development of Kupwara.
Meanwhile, Vice Chairman DDC expressed his gratitude towards the DC for his attention towards the development of the Lolab sub-division. He said the upgradation of basic infrastructure including better roads, water supply, electricity, education and healthcare will boost the living standard of the people of this far-flung area.
The PRIs and common people of the area have expressed their gratitude towards the district administration for resolving their long pending demand for road connectivity.
